[54] At the same time, the ion or type I tail, made of gases, always points directly away from the Sun because this gas is more strongly affected by the solar wind than is dust, following magnetic field lines rather than an orbital trajectory. [69] The ion tail is formed as a result of the ionization by solar ultra-violet radiation of particles in the coma. [124][125] The Perseid meteor shower, for example, occurs every year between 9 and 13 August, when Earth passes through the orbit of Comet Swift–Tuttle. Denser trails of debris produce quick but intense meteor showers and less dense trails create longer but less intense showers. [206], A sungrazing comet is a comet that passes extremely close to the Sun at perihelion, generally within a few million kilometers. The tail of dust is left behind in the comet's orbit in such a manner that it often forms a curved tail called the type II or dust tail. [55] Occasionally a comet may experience a huge and sudden outburst of gas and dust, during which the size of the coma greatly increases for a period of time. [108] The region can be subdivided into a spherical outer Oort cloud of 20,000–50,000 AU (0.32–0.79 ly), and a doughnut-shaped inner cloud, the Hills cloud, of 2,000–20,000 AU (0.03–0.32 ly). Comets whose aphelia are near a major planet's orbit are called its "family". [84][85] As of 2020[update], 91 HTCs have been observed,[86] compared with 691 identified JFCs. The Giotto space probe found that the nucleus of Halley's Comet reflects about four percent of the light that falls on it,[24] and Deep Space 1 discovered that Comet Borrelly's surface reflects less than 3.0%;[24] by comparison, asphalt reflects seven percent. [109] Some estimates place the outer edge at between 100,000 and 200,000 AU (1.58 and 3.16 ly).
